Massimo Ammaniti is a scholar working on Clinical Psychology, Social Psychology and Psychiatry and Mental health. According to data from OpenAlex, Massimo Ammaniti has authored 44 papers receiving a total of 1.3k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 27 papers in Clinical Psychology, 13 papers in Social Psychology and 11 papers in Psychiatry and Mental health. Recurrent topics in Massimo Ammaniti’s work include Child and Adolescent Psychosocial and Emotional Development (11 papers), Psychotherapy Techniques and Applications (10 papers) and Attachment and Relationship Dynamics (8 papers). Massimo Ammaniti is often cited by papers focused on Child and Adolescent Psychosocial and Emotional Development (11 papers), Psychotherapy Techniques and Applications (10 papers) and Attachment and Relationship Dynamics (8 papers). Massimo Ammaniti collaborates with scholars based in Italy and United States. Massimo Ammaniti's co-authors include Silvia Cimino, Renata Tambelli, Loredana Lucarelli, Francesca D’Olimpio, Anna Maria Speranza, Luca Cerniglia, Cristina Trentini, Marinus H. van IJzendoorn, Francesca Zoratto and Giovanni Laviola and has published in prestigious journals such as PLoS ONE, Neuroscience & Biobehavioral Reviews and Cerebral Cortex.
